diff options
author | asau <asau> | 2011-03-30 22:17:48 +0000 |
---|---|---|
committer | asau <asau> | 2011-03-30 22:17:48 +0000 |
commit | d50922156873e1edf6e47c31c15a057a398df897 (patch) | |
tree | 9b00f6e819ddc0528a59895532a33399906593c1 /lang/onyx/patches/patch-bin_onyx__config_Cookfile.inc.in | |
parent | 252f82f75ba9d6f0acdd49e7fd265415484f4030 (diff) | |
download | pkgsrc-d50922156873e1edf6e47c31c15a057a398df897.tar.gz |
Support staged installation.
Diffstat (limited to 'lang/onyx/patches/patch-bin_onyx__config_Cookfile.inc.in')
-rw-r--r-- | lang/onyx/patches/patch-bin_onyx__config_Cookfile.inc.in | 36 |
1 files changed, 36 insertions, 0 deletions
diff --git a/lang/onyx/patches/patch-bin_onyx__config_Cookfile.inc.in b/lang/onyx/patches/patch-bin_onyx__config_Cookfile.inc.in new file mode 100644 index 00000000000..c8287047521 --- /dev/null +++ b/lang/onyx/patches/patch-bin_onyx__config_Cookfile.inc.in @@ -0,0 +1,36 @@ +$NetBSD: patch-bin_onyx__config_Cookfile.inc.in,v 1.1 2011/03/30 22:17:49 asau Exp $ + +--- bin/onyx_config/Cookfile.inc.in.orig 2005-03-17 07:55:08.000000000 +0000 ++++ bin/onyx_config/Cookfile.inc.in +@@ -72,22 +72,22 @@ onyx_config_bins_install : [ONYX_CONFIG] + mods_install + onyx_bins_install + { +- @INSTALL@ -d [BINDIR]; ++ @INSTALL@ -d [DESTDIR][BINDIR]; + +- @INSTALL@ -m 0755 [ONYX_CONFIG] [BINDIR]/onyx_config-@onyx_version@; +- rm -f [BINDIR]/onyx_config; +- ln -s onyx_config-@onyx_version@ [BINDIR]/onyx_config; ++ @INSTALL@ -m 0755 [ONYX_CONFIG] [DESTDIR][BINDIR]/onyx_config-@onyx_version@; ++ rm -f [DESTDIR][BINDIR]/onyx_config; ++ ln -s onyx_config-@onyx_version@ [DESTDIR][BINDIR]/onyx_config; + +- @INSTALL@ -d [MANDIR]/man1; ++ @INSTALL@ -d [DESTDIR][MANDIR]/man1; + @INSTALL@ -m 0444 @objroot@/bin/onyx_config/man/man1/onyx_config.1 +- [MANDIR]/man1; ++ [DESTDIR][MANDIR]/man1; + } + + onyx_config_bins_uninstall : + { +- rm -f [BINDIR]/onyx_config-@onyx_version@; +- rm -f [BINDIR]/onyx_config; +- rm -f [MANDIR]/man1/onyx_config.1; ++ rm -f [DESTDIR][BINDIR]/onyx_config-@onyx_version@; ++ rm -f [DESTDIR][BINDIR]/onyx_config; ++ rm -f [DESTDIR][MANDIR]/man1/onyx_config.1; + } + + onyx_config_bins_clean : |